spiced green

Fresh green tea from China with the warm flavors of cinnamon, cardamom, and ginger. Rich, inviting aroma, zesty flavor and hearty finish. Not as potent as a some chai blends can be, so if you're interested in spiced tea, this lightly flavored cup is a very good place to start.

ingredients & lore

blended with green tea, orange peels, natural chai flavor, cinnamon bark and ginger root
From the hieroglyphics on the walls of the pyramids, to the scriptures of ancient religions, we find constant mention of the important part spices played in many cultures. Many of the spices, herbs and seeds we use today were first cultivated by the early peoples of the western world. In fact, our word 'aroma' was the ancient Greek word for 'spice.' Today, when spices cost so little, it is hard to imagine that once these fragrant bits were so costly, that men were willing to risk life and limb in search of them.

tea facts

origin
China
type
green
steep
180°F / 82°C @ 2-3 min
ingredients
green tea, orange peels, natural chai flavor, cinnamon bark, ginger root
